summaryrefslogtreecommitdiff
path: root/lib/ansible/playbook/conditional.py
Commit message (Expand)AuthorAgeFilesLines
* Use ansible.module_utils.common.text.converters (#80704)Matt Clay2023-05-031-1/+1
* Add condition that causes a when to skip a task to output msg (#78918)Jordan Borean2023-02-151-2/+14
* Remove unneeded fallback code for nested defined/undefined tests (#79960)Martin Krizek2023-02-091-44/+1
* Clean up unused imports in core (#79900)Matt Clay2023-02-031-2/+1
* `FieldAttribute`s as descriptors (#73908)Martin Krizek2022-06-291-1/+1
* Keep pre Python 3.10 literal_eval behavior (#76261)Martin Krizek2021-11-121-6/+1
* Heisen jinja2_native (#75587)Martin Krizek2021-10-271-2/+2
* Fix when evaluation on Native Jinja and Python 3.10 (#75202)Martin Krizek2021-07-301-2/+9
* [conditional] Remove support for bare variables (#74208)Rick Elrod2021-04-131-12/+1
* Fix trailing whitespace in Conditional debug() (#73956)Alex Willmer2021-03-231-1/+1
* Consolidate filters/tests handling into JinjaPluginIntercept (#71463)Martin Krizek2021-01-211-6/+2
* allow per conditonal item debugging (#70966)Brian Coca2020-08-191-12/+20
* Improve proposed fix for bare variables (#70687)Tatsunori Uchino2020-08-191-2/+4
* Deprecation revisited (#69926)Felix Fontein2020-06-091-1/+2
* Auto unroll generators produced by jinja filters (#68014)Matt Martz2020-06-081-2/+2
* Version source tagging (automatic and manual) for version_added and deprecati...Felix Fontein2020-05-281-1/+1
* Clean up CONDITIONAL_BARE_VARS warning. Fixes #67735 (#67751)Matt Martz2020-02-251-2/+2
* Remove extra dot at the end of the sentence (#64149)Alejandro Lazaro2019-10-311-1/+1
* Tests as filters were deprecated, remove unused param (#57796)Martin Krizek2019-06-131-1/+1
* improve conditional warnings (#57190)Sloane Hertel2019-06-031-6/+10
* Templar: encapsulate _available_variables (#55435)Martin Krizek2019-05-201-1/+1
* Conditional bare: fix typos (#53807)Pilou2019-03-191-1/+1
* remove bare var handling in conditionals (#51030)Brian Coca2019-01-301-13/+9
* Add a Singleton metaclass, use it with Display (#48935)Matt Martz2018-11-201-6/+2
* conditional: fix direct boolean "shortcut" (#47941)Martin Krizek2018-11-071-4/+4
* Do not use mutable defaults in FieldAttribute, instead allow supplying a call...Matt Martz2018-10-121-1/+1
* Don't overwrite builtin jinja2 filters with tests (#37881)Matt Martz2018-03-261-1/+1
* Don't use getattr in _get_parent_attribute to avoid recursion issues (#33595)James Cammarata2018-01-051-12/+1
* Collated PEP8 fixes (#25293)Dag Wieers2017-06-021-5/+3
* Ensure `when` warning is checked before expanding (#25092)Will Thames2017-05-301-5/+5
* Transition inventory into plugins (#23001)Brian Coca2017-05-231-2/+0
* keep unsafe .. unsafe (#23742)Brian Coca2017-04-211-1/+1
* Update module_utils.six to latest (#22855)Toshio Kuratomi2017-03-231-2/+3
* Warn when jinja2 delimiters are found in a when statement (#20312)Matt Martz2017-03-021-0/+11
* Additional lock down of conditionalsJames Cammarata2017-02-211-25/+45
* Fix for bug in Conditional for older jinja2 versionsJames Cammarata2017-01-161-1/+2
* Additional security fixes for CVE-2016-9587James Cammarata2017-01-131-7/+44
* Additional fixes for security related to CVE-2016-9587James Cammarata2017-01-111-5/+5
* Fixing security bugs for CVE-2016-9587James Cammarata2017-01-091-2/+7
* Rework how the Conditional class deals with undefined varsJames Cammarata2016-11-221-9/+42
* Check for negative defined logic in conditionalsJames Cammarata2016-11-211-2/+2
* Add option to prepend inherited attributes when extending valuesJames Cammarata2016-11-141-2/+2
* Don't copy the parent block of TaskIncludes when loading staticallyJames Cammarata2016-11-111-0/+11
* Moving result reading to a background threadthreaded_receiverJames Cammarata2016-09-171-1/+2
* added ability to use pure boolean in conditionalsBrian Coca2016-09-021-0/+4
* Another misspellingDag Wieers2016-03-101-2/+2
* Fixing bugs in conditional testing with until and some integration runner tweaksJames Cammarata2015-12-191-18/+18
* Revert "avoid persistent containers in attribute defaults"Brian Coca2015-12-091-1/+1
* avoid persistent containers in attribute defaultsBrian Coca2015-12-091-1/+1
* Bundle a new version of python-six for compatibility along with some code to ...six-compatToshio Kuratomi2015-10-161-2/+2